1. The Biscuit Factory
Located in the heart of Ouseburn, The Biscuit Factory is a vibrant hub for art lovers. This contemporary artisan gallery showcases an array of unique artworks from both established and emerging artists. Visiting this space allows you to experience a diverse range of styles, from photography to ceramics and everything in between. Since it’s a working gallery, you might even catch artists creating their pieces right in front of you!
Furthermore, The Biscuit Factory boasts a fabulous restaurant and café, perfect for relaxing after your art exploration. 8. Northern Print
Northern Print is an exceptional secret art space in Newcastle that focuses on traditional printmaking techniques. Nestled in the Ouseburn Valley, this studio offers a unique glimpse into the art of printmaking. As you enter, you’ll find artists at work, immersed in their craft, allowing you to witness the magic of prints being created firsthand.
In addition to its vibrant studio space, Northern Print also hosts exhibitions showcasing both local and national artists. These rotating exhibitions highlight innovative works and foster discussions about the evolving world of print art. Consequently, visitors can enjoy a rich blend of artworks ranging from contemporary to traditional prints.

9. The Side Gallery
The Side Gallery is another secret art space in Newcastle that deserves your attention. Situated close to the iconic Quayside, this gallery specializes in photography and visual storytelling. With its diverse exhibits reflecting social issues through compelling images, the gallery offers visitors a chance to engage deeply with contemporary photography.
Moreover, The Side Gallery often collaborates with local and international photographers, showcasing a variety of themes and styles. This diversity enriches the visitor experience, providing insights into local culture while also exploring global narratives.
